About Devereux Pocono Center
The Devereux Pocono Center in Newfoundland, Pennsylvania is the admissions hub for the organization's various mental and behavioral health support programs. Care is available to clients of all ages, from as young as 2 years and up. As well as behavioral and mental health services, you and your loved ones can also access support for developmental and intellectual disabilities and disorders here.
Behavioral Support Services in Northeast Pennsylvania
The approach to care is personalized, and non-restrictive. The organization’s primary goal is to help participants boost their skills, and improve their quality of life through various therapeutic methods that play to individuals’ unique strengths, interests, and needs.
Regardless of the treatment or condition, where appropriate, clients’ families are encouraged to support and get involved in treatment.
Various treatment programs are available, including intensive behavioral services, community residential programming, respite care, employment and pre-employment support, as well as school-to-work transitional help. These programs are available to support a range of mental, behavioral, and developmental conditions, including individuals with co-occurring conditions and diagnoses.
For example, the center offers community residential treatment for adults with 24/7 staffing and clinical support. While on this program, you could expect to receive a personalized support plan to see you through your stay. You’d also engage in counseling, as well as medical, psychological, and psychiatric services. Behavioral training also features to help teach individuals socially adaptive behaviors and coping skills.
Throughout the program, you can also expect to take part in a range of social and cultural activities, and improve your home management and life skills. This refers to things like meal prep, financial literacy and management skills, laundry, and more. You’ll also receive medication education and communication skills support.
Addiction Treatment and Support in Newfoundland
If you have a history of substance misuse and addiction, you can also receive specialized support for this here. Substance abuse counseling is offered using styles like dialectical behavior therapy (DBT), and c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) to help participants get to the root of their addictive behaviors, and make positive change.
